In the realm of acting, the actor image and action are two essential elements that contribute to creating a memorable presence on stage and screen. As an actor, crafting a distinct image and embodying it through intentional actions are crucial for capturing the audience's attention and conveying the character's essence effectively.
The Actor Image: Building a Strong Foundation
The actor image encompasses the physical, vocal, and emotional qualities that define an actor's unique presence. It includes the actor's appearance, mannerisms, and overall demeanor, all of which contribute to creating a recognizable and captivating persona.
- **Physicality:** The actor's physical attributes, including height, weight, facial features, and body language, play a significant role in shaping their image. Actors must be aware of their physicality and explore ways to use it to advantage, whether it's through expressive gestures, stage movements, or embodying different body types.
- **Vocality:** Voice is a crucial tool for actors, and it can convey a wide range of emotions and intentions. Developing vocal range, projection, and articulation is essential for creating a memorable vocal presence. Actors must also be able to modulate their voices to suit different characters and situations, using accents, dialects, and vocal inflections.
- **Emotional Range:** An actor's ability to portray a wide range of emotions is key to creating compelling performances. Actors must possess empathy, introspection, and emotional intelligence to convincingly embody different characters and connect with the audience on a visceral level.

The Actor Action: Bringing the Image to Life
While the actor image is the foundation, the actor action is what brings it to life. Action refers to the specific choices an actor makes in terms of movement, gesture, and vocal delivery to embody the character and advance the story.
- **Physical Action:** The actor's physical actions on stage or screen are essential for conveying emotion, character development, and advancing the plot. Actors must be aware of their body language, posture, and movement patterns and use them to create believable and engaging performances.
- **Gesture:** Gestures are intentional movements of the hands, arms, or body that can enhance the actor's communication. Actors must learn how to use gestures effectively to support their dialogue, convey emotions, and create compelling stage pictures.
- **Vocal Delivery:** The actor's vocal delivery includes speech, projection, and rhythm. It is essential for conveying character, emotion, and subtext. Actors must learn to use their voices effectively, varying pitch, volume, and pacing to create impactful performances.

The Importance of Director Collaboration
While the actor image and action are essential for creating a memorable presence, collaboration with the director is crucial for bringing the actor's vision to life.
- Director's Interpretation: The director's interpretation of the script and character guides the actor's choices.
- Character Development: The director and actor work together to create a backstory, motivations, and emotional life for the character.
- Blocking and Staging: The director choreographs the actor's movements and positions on stage or screen to enhance the storytelling.
